what is the difference between power and distribution
transformer?
Answer Posted / anand
Powr transformer are used in transmission network to step
up/down voltage viz 440/220KV, 220/110 KV,33/11 KV and
generaly of capacity 1 MVA or more.
Distibution transformer as name implies are used in
distribution network and steps down voltage to.433 KV &
normally of capacity less than 1 MVA viz 11/.433
KV,33/.433KV
